Description

This is a 5 day in person programme.
 
Learning outcomes:
 
On completion of this programme of study participants should be able to:
 
• Appraise the role of trainer/facilitator.
• Recognise their own learning and training style.
• Understand how adults learn and develop teaching methods which best facilitate their learning.
• Develop course materials & prepare teaching/lesson plans.
• Prepare and deliver an interactive training session.
• Devise informal and formal assessment.
• Provide guidance and support to learners.
• Evaluate training.
• Identify organisational and individual barriers to learning.
• Understand best practice on equality and diversity in training provision and delivery.
 
Module certification and Continuing Education Units.
 
QQI Level 6 component certificate in Training Delivery and Evaluation 6N3326 which carries 15 ECTs (European Credit Transfer and Accumulation System).   
30 Continuing Education Units (CEUs). Category 1 approved by the Nursing and Midwifery Board of Ireland (NMBI)
